首先退出应用程序的方法有: 或者 可以在真正推出前做一些提示确认处理: ...
使用setting 可以将应用程序关闭前的数据都保存到系统的注册表当中 , 并且下次再打开程序时可以冲注册表中读取上一次关闭时的状态 需要注意的是保存到注册表中的数据 都是以键值对的形式存在 ...
2020-05-08 19:26 0 655 推荐指数:
首先退出应用程序的方法有: 或者 可以在真正推出前做一些提示确认处理: ...
qt是半自动内存管理 1、当窗口有父窗口时,不需要自己delete 2、当窗口无父窗口时,如果设置了WA_QuitOnClose属性(默认自带),则窗口的closeEvent会被自动调用;但是这里有一个隐患,如果该窗口是最后一个关闭的,则主程序退出(主程序 ...
1 Windows平台上的应用程序发布 Windows发布工具 windeployqt.exe是Qt自带的Windows平台发布工具。windeployqt.exe文件在Qt的bin目录下,Qt的每一个编译器版本均有独立的目录,在我的计算机上安装了minGW32,minGW64 ...
重启应用程序是一种常见的操作,在Qt中实现非常简单,需要用到QProcess类一个静态方法: 下面通过一个示例来演示: 【创建一个窗口】 接下来实现点击【Restart】按钮实现程序重启的功能。 在main函数中判断退出码是否 ...
保存应用程序设置(QSettings) 1. QSettings 类 QSettings 提供保存应用程序当前设置的接口,可以方便地保存程序的状态,例如窗口大小和位置,选项的选中状态等等。 在 Windows 系统中,程序 ...
一、实现方案 目前使 Qt 运行一个实例有如下几种方式: 1.QSharedMemory 使用共享内存,当第二个进程启动时,判断内存区数据是否建立,如有,则退出;这种方式有弊端,在程序发生崩溃时,未及时清除共享区数据,导致程序不能正常启动。 2.文件锁 在程序运行的时候就在目录下创建一个 ...
只有一个关闭按钮 main.cpp 应用程序类和窗口类是Qt程序必须的两个类 ...
Qt应用程序图标设置 本文仅仅适用于windows下,linux等不适用。 下面说的图标,指的是程序文件的图标,而不是托盘图标或者说运行时任务栏的图标(任务栏和程序窗口的图标在windows/linux下皆有效)。 1、添加图标文件 要给程序设置图标,首先得有一个图标文件。这里假设 ...